Chicago – Misha Montana proudly announces that she has been selected as a brand ambassador for ThePornConversation.org, Erika Lust’s sex-ed non-profit that offers a variety of instructional tools for families and educators to teach young people about sex, intimacy and healthy relationships.

Montana joins an impressive group of educators, authors, activists, therapists and media luminaries who have used their high-profile platforms to spread the word about porn literacy and remove misconceptions about what young people see on their screens versus real life.

“I am so excited to be named as one of The Porn Conversation’s Ambassadors whose mission is to spread sex-positive culture and porn literacy to young people who may not yet understand the complexities of sexual relationships and try to educate themselves by watching porn.

“Without the ability to analyze and make sense of sexual images that portray an exaggerated fantasy for the sake of entertainment, young people raised on Internet pornography without any educational context are going to believe that what they’re seeing in an adult film is how people actually have sex. The Porn Conversation is absolutely essential in helping family members and educators erase the shame and communicate directly about this important topic.”
